GLADEWATER MEMORIAL PARK - UPSHUR COUNTY Graveside services for Billie Faye Carwile, 91, of Big Sandy, Texas will be Sunday, March 15, 2015 at 2:00 P.M. at Gladewater Memorial Park with Dr. Donald Ward officiating. Services are under the direction of Croley Funeral Home in Gladewater, Texas. Billie Faye Carwile was born on December 19, 1923 in Walnut Springs, Texas. In 1942, Billy Faye graduated from Scott and White Hospital in Temple, Texas and began her long career as a registered nurse. In the 1950’s she moved to California and was hired by what became the Worldwide Church of God and Ambassador College. She returned to Texas in the late 1960’s, and settled in the Big Sandy area where she continued to serve many senior citizens until her retirement in 1995. She died on March 11, 2015 after a brief illness. She was preceded in death by her parents, James Horatio Carwile and Mary Eula McAdoo Carwile, and her two sisters, Martha Beatrice Hicks and Minnie “Kitty” Katherine Bryan. She is survived by her niece, Katrinka Bryan-Thario of San Diego, California and two nephews, Michauel Bryan of San Diego, California and Allan Warren Hicks of Ft. Worth, Texas.
